Warm-Up (5 Minutes)

Warming up properly prepares your body for exercise and reduces the risk of injury. Perform each exercise for about 1 minute.

  1. Arm Circles

    • Stand tall, extend arms to the side, and make small circles.
  2. Leg Swings

    • Hold onto a wall for balance and swing one leg forward and backward. Switch legs after 30 seconds.
  3. Bodyweight Squats

    • Stand with feet shoulder-width apart, squat down as if sitting back into a chair, and return to standing.
  4. High Knees

    • Jog in place, driving your knees up toward your chest.
  5. Torso Twists

    • Stand with feet shoulder-width apart, twist your torso side to side.

Common Mistakes and Fixes

1. Poor Form

Mistake: Rushing through exercises can lead to incorrect form, which reduces effectiveness and increases injury risk.

Fix: Focus on form over speed. For example, during squats, ensure your knees do not extend past your toes. Keep your back straight and chest up.

Modification: Use a chair to guide your squat depth, making it easier to maintain proper form.

2. Inadequate Range of Motion

Mistake: Not completing the full range of motion can limit muscle engagement.

Fix: Aim for full range movements. In push-ups, lower your chest to the ground and push back up fully.

Modification: Use your knees for support if a full push-up is too challenging.

3. Neglecting Recovery

Mistake: Skipping rest periods or not allowing muscles to recover can lead to fatigue and decreased performance.

Fix: Incorporate rest times of 30-60 seconds between sets. Listen to your body; if you feel fatigued, take an extra moment to recover.

4. Imbalanced Workouts

Mistake: Overworking certain muscle groups while neglecting others can lead to imbalances and injury.

Fix: Ensure your routine targets all major muscle groups. Balance push exercises (like push-ups) with pull exercises (like rows).

Modification: If you lack equipment, use bodyweight exercises to balance your routine, such as alternating between push-ups and inverted rows using a sturdy table.

5. Ignoring Progression

Mistake: Sticking with the same routine without increasing intensity or difficulty can lead to plateaus.

Fix: Gradually increase your reps, sets, or intensity. For example, if you’re doing 10 push-ups comfortably, increase to 12 or add a pause at the bottom of the movement.
